The valves require to be wired to your controller, so I'll reveal you this part currently, but I really did my circuitry after all of my piping was completed. Once more, I'm utilizing a 10-conductor underground wire that, when reduced open, has 10 hairs of various colors.
I made black the usual wire and afterwards just went in "rainbow order" to assist me maintain my areas right. The grey and brown cords can be made use of later if I wished to add two more areas. And lengthy story short, the zone 2 wire (red) obstructed as I tried to put it in, so it didn't link totally.
Rather than acquire a replacement controller, I just bypassed Area # 2. That indicates I'm making use of Area # 1, then Areas # 3-7 to control my six zones.
At each shutoff, I had to link one of the vavle's red cords to the black (usual) cord and the various other to the shade that would control that area (this would be my Zone # 5, so I made use of eco-friendly to refer the wiring at the controller). This would literally be completion of the line for the environment-friendly cord, because it's not required on the shutoffs better down the line.
Exact same goes with the black usual cable, which is why you see 2 black hairs going right into the wirecap pictured above. In retrospection, I most likely might've figured out a means to not cut every one of the colors at each valve and simply extract the shades required which would certainly've conserved great deals of time.
By the last shutoff the only hairs left were the Zone # 1 shade (pink), the typical (black), and my two unused colors (gray and brownish). I proceeded my extra colors throughout the important things to ensure that I can add a brand-new zone at any factor within the system without having to rebury a whole new line.

Examination Water Pressure: Make use of a stress scale to inspect the water stress from your resource. This details is crucial for choosing the appropriate components and guaranteeing your system operates effectively (Commercial Irrigation Services Buena Park). Attract a Thorough Strategy: Based upon your garden's format and plant demands, illustration where pipes and emitters (lawn sprinklers or drip heads) will certainly go
Strategy for Areas: If your yard has diverse plant kinds, take into consideration dividing it right into watering areas. Each zone can be regulated individually to satisfy various watering requirements. Contact your neighborhood water authority or house owners' organization for any irrigation system regulations and restrictions. This step is crucial to guarantee your system abides by neighborhood guidelines and to avoid possible penalties or required modifications later on.
